📜  解释 CSS3 中的术语“伪类”(1)

📅  最后修改于: 2023-12-03 15:11:57.769000             🧑  作者: Mango

解释 CSS3 中的术语“伪类”

CSS3中的伪类是一种用于向特定元素添加特殊样式的方式。伪类通常与选择器结合使用,用于定义在特定情况下应用的样式。常见的伪类包括:hover、:active、:first-child等。

:hover

:hover伪类用于当鼠标悬停在元素上时应用样式。可以用于给链接、按钮等元素添加效果。

a:hover {
  color: red;
}
:active

:active伪类用于当用户激活元素(例如点击链接、按钮等)时应用样式。可以用于给按钮添加按下效果。

button:active {
  background-color: darkgray;
}
:first-child

:first-child伪类用于选择第一个子元素。可以用于给列表中的第一个元素添加特定样式。

ul li:first-child {
  font-weight: bold;
}
:last-child

:last-child伪类用于选择最后一个子元素。可以用于给列表中的最后一个元素添加特定样式。

ul li:last-child {
  font-style: italic;
}
:nth-child

:nth-child伪类用于选择一个父元素中的指定子元素。可以使用这个伪类选择某个特定的元素来应用样式。

ul li:nth-child(odd) {
  background-color: lightgray;
}

ul li:nth-child(even) {
  background-color: gray;
}

以上就是CSS3中的几个常见的伪类,它们的应用可以让网页变得更加绚丽多彩。